...HIGH WIND W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 8 PM EDT THIS
EVENING...
* WINDS...West northwest 20 to 30 mph with gusts up to 60 mph
during the balance of this afternoon into the early evening.
* IMPACTS...Damaging winds will blow down trees and power lines.
Widespread power outages are expected. Travel will be difficult,
especially for high profile vehicles.
P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...
A High Wind Warning means that a hazardous high wind event is
expected or occurring. Sustained wind speeds of at least 40 mph or
gusts of 58 mph or more can lead to property damage.

...WIND ADVISORY RE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 8 PM EDT THIS EVENING...
* WINDS...West northwest 20 to 30 mph with gusts up to 50 mph
during the balance of this afternoon into the early evening.
* IMPACTS...Strong winds may blow down limbs, trees, and power
lines. Scattered power outages are expected.
P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...
A Wind Advisory means that very windy conditions are expected.
The wind can make driving difficult, especially for high profile
vehicles. Use extra caution. Light-weight outdoor objects such as
patio furniture and garbage cans should be secured.
